SWR – Selector with ramp

Block SymbolLicensing group: STANDARD
PIC

Function Description
The SWR block selects one of two input signals u1 and u2 with respect to the binary input SW. The selected input is copied to the output y. If SW = off (SW = on), then the selected signal is u1 (u2). The output signal is not set immediately to the value of the selected input signal but tracks the selected input with given rate constraint (i.e. it follows a ramp). This rate constraint is configured independently for each input u1, u2 and is defined by time constants t1 and t2. As soon as the output reaches the level of the selected input signal, the rate limiter is disabled and remains inactive until the next signal switching.

Inputs

u1

First analog input of the block

Double (F64)

u2

Second analog input of the block

Double (F64)

SW

Signal selector

Bool

off ..

The u1 signal is selected

on ...

The u2 signal is selected

Parameters

t1

Rate limiter time constant for switching from u2 to u1  1.0

Double (F64)

t2

Rate limiter time constant for switching from u1 to u2  1.0

Double (F64)

y0

Initial output value to start the tracking from (before the first switching of signals occurs)

Double (F64)

Output

y

Analog output of the block

Double (F64)

2022 © REX Controls s.r.o., www.rexygen.com